Valley of Fire State Park

March 26-27, 2009
I stayed at at the Arch Rock Campground in Valley of Fire State Park Thursday night.  I arrived right around sunset and I was very impressed by the scenery.  The rocks are such a brilliant shade of red and have eroded into so many interesting shapes.  I had a chance to go here back on my Jan Term Trip in 1999 but got out-voted - everyone else wanted to go stay in a crappy hotel in Vegas :p  Well, let me tell you, they missed out!  This is an awesome park.  In the morning I saw Atlatl Rock and hiked the short Balanced Rock and Mouse's Tank Trails.  At Mouse's Tank I scrambled off trail a bit to see some petroglyphs that I spotted way up high on the cliffs.  All the petroglyphs I saw in the park were incredible!  At around noontime I decided to hit the road for home, but this is a very cool area to explore, I will take Todd back here someday to see more of the park :)
